Understanding What a “Verified PayPal Account” Means
A “verified” PayPal account is simply one that has completed PayPal’s identity and financial confirmation process. Verification usually involves:
● Linking and confirming a bank account
● Adding and verifying a credit or debit card
● Providing identity documents (passport, national ID, or business registration)
● Confirming your email and phone number
For businesses, additional verification may include:
● Business registration documents
● Tax identification numbers
● Proof of address
● Information about business activities
Verification increases trust, removes certain transaction limits, and allows access to more features like higher withdrawal limits and advanced payment tools.

The Risks of Buying Verified PayPal Accounts
1. Account Suspension or Permanent Ban
PayPal has strict policies against account transfers and unauthorized use. If they detect unusual activity, mismatched identity data, or login inconsistencies, the account can be permanently limited or banned—often with funds frozen.
2. Loss of Funds
One of the biggest risks is losing money. If PayPal limits an account, funds may be held for up to 180 days or longer. In some cases, funds may never be recoverable.
3. Fraud and Scams
Many sellers of “verified accounts” are not trustworthy. You may receive:
● Fake or stolen accounts
● Accounts that are already flagged
● Accounts that the seller later reclaims
4. Legal and Compliance Issues
Using an account under someone else’s identity can violate financial regulations and anti-money laundering laws, depending on your jurisdiction.
5. No Customer Support Protection
If anything goes wrong, you won’t be able to verify ownership of the account—meaning PayPal support cannot help you recover it.

How to Properly Set Up a PayPal Business Account
Here’s a step-by-step approach to setting up your account the right way:
Step 1: Choose the Right Account Type
Select a Business Account rather than a personal one. This allows you to:
● Operate under your business name
● Accept card payments
● Use invoicing tools
● Add multiple users
Step 2: Register with Accurate Information
Provide your real:
● Business name
● Email address
● Country of operation
● Contact details
Accuracy is crucial—mismatched information can trigger account reviews.
Step 3: Link Your Bank Account
Connect a local or international bank account in your name or your business’s name. PayPal will send small deposits to confirm ownership.
Step 4: Add a Card
Link a debit or credit card to increase credibility and enable additional features.
Step 5: Complete Identity Verification
Upload required documents such as:
● Government-issued ID
● Business registration certificate
● Proof of address
Step 6: Set Up Payment Tools
Once verified, you can:
● Create payment buttons
● Integrate PayPal with your website
● Send invoices
● Accept subscriptions
